I think the 235 tire is too narrow for an 8" wide wheel. Especially a 75 series on a 15".
However, check the tire manufacturer web site for wheel recommendations for the tire you are purchasing. I'd suggest considering a 7.5" wide wheel (max) for a 235 tire.
To maintain an appearance similar to factory, I'd get around 5" backspace. A 4.5" backspace will poke a lot, 5.5" backspace is too inward.

For reference, your Z85 wheel should be 6.5" wide with +41mm offset. The width is printed on the manufacturer sticker on the driver door jamb near the latch. The offset value is stamped on the inside of the wheel (removal from the truck is necessary to see).
So remember, closer to 4" makes it stick out, closer to 6" pulls it in (relative to stock).
